AI-Invented Code Writing Equipment

 

Github Copilot, OpenAI's Codex and ChatGPT are changing how to write code to platform developers. These equipment codes help the programmer by generating snipites, automating repeated functions and debugging errors.

 

Major benefits of AI-Invented Coding Tool:

 


  • Increased efficiency: AI boilerplate reduces the development process by reducing the time spent on writing code.


 

  • Low human errors: automated code generation reduces syntax and logical mistakes.


 

  • Increased debugging and adaptation: AI helps detect errors and suggests adapted codes for better performance.


 

These make AI-operated progression more accessible and efficient, but at the same time reduce the demand of the entry-level programmer, which usually reiterated the tasks. As a result, junior developers should find ways to separate themselves beyond basic coding skills.

 

Rise of low code and no-code platforms

 

Low-codes and no-code platforms allow businesses to develop applications with minimal programming knowledge. These platforms offer drag-end-drop functions and pre-belt templates, eliminating the requirement of comprehensive coding expertise. Companies prefer these solutions rapidly to reduce costs and speed up growth.

 

Effect on junior developers:

 

  • Reducing entry-level coding jobs: Many basic coding tasks that perform junior developers can now be handled through low-code platforms.


 

  • Increased demand for commercial logic and adaptation: While these platform apps simplify development development, skilled developers are still required to design complex systems and integrate advanced features.


 

  • Shift to AI integration roles: As AI becomes more automated, developers who understand AI integration and automation will be more valuable.


 

To remain competitive in the job market, junior programmers should recognize these changes and acquire skills beyond writing code.
